Park Overview
The property consists of a 45,864 SF industrial building located at 21929 67th Avenue South in Kent, WA, within Kent West Corporate Park. It provides dock loading and ramp door access, along with zoning designated as I-1. The building includes office areas and an unfinished mezzanine. SR-167, I-5, and SR-516 provide regional access, and Sea-Tac International Airport is approximately six miles away. LEED Certification Developed by the U.S. Green Building Council (USGBC), the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) is a green building certification program focused on the design, construction, operation, and maintenance of green buildings, homes, and neighborhoods, which aims to help building owners and operators be environmentally responsible and use resources efficiently. LEED certification is a globally recognized symbol of sustainability achievement and leadership. To achieve LEED certification, a project earns points by adhering to prerequisites and credits that address carbon, energy, water, waste, transportation, materials, health and indoor environmental quality. Projects go through a verification and review process and are awarded points that correspond to a level of LEED certification: Platinum (80+ points) Gold (60-79 points) Silver (50-59 points) Certified (40-49 points)
